Monsters University (2013)

This movie is a prequel to Monsters, Inc. and focuses on Mike Wazowski's college journey. Mike dreams of becoming a professional scarer, but he faces challenges because he doesn’t look or act scary. At Monsters University, he meets James P. Sullivan (Sulley), a naturally scary but lazy student. The two clash at first, but they are forced to work together when they get kicked out of the scaring program after failing to meet expectations.

Story Highlights

Despite being smaller and less scary than the other monsters, Mike never gives up on his dream of becoming a professional scarer. He works harder than anyone else, studying techniques and perfecting his skills. Although he isn’t naturally frightening, Mike’s creativity and knowledge of scaring techniques make him invaluable.

Mike and Sulley join a misfit fraternity, Oozma Kappa, to compete in the Scare Games, a campus competition. Through hard work and teamwork, they learn to rely on each other and discover their unique strengths. Although they win the Scare Games, Mike realizes he doesn’t have what it takes to be a scarer, but his determination and skills help him find his true value.

The movie shows that success and belonging don’t always look how you expect—they come from embracing your strengths and working with others. Mike’s journey is a powerful example of how being different and persevering can lead to finding your place in the world.
